All about connectivity – Cloud Computing in electronics manufacturing
posted on February 11, 2021
The market’s requirements for the electronics industry are in constant growth and change. This entails shorter development cycles as well as less time for manufacturing. Therefore, Cloud-systems are contemporary getting implemented into manufacturing. Especially the Internet of Things has been offering new possibilities of automation and efficiency for some time now. Industry 4.0 and Smart Factory have been considered as the revolution of manufacturing systems – for a reason! Connecting processes with the help of Cloud Computing not only offers more possibilities of controlling automated machines but also far more encompassing process optimizations. Due to permanently collecting data of every single process step, potentials can be identified easily and quickly. Ideally, supply chains and data streams are connected within all steps and as well between each other completely. The unbeatable advantage of Cloud Computing, therefore, is the overview and vision that can be achieved when data coming from a great network are collected in one place to analyze them. Optimization with Cloud Computing
The need for electronics will rise and the developing process, as well as the manufacturing industry, has to adapt. With connected sensors that measure different values of machines, a network is created, an Internet of Things (IoT). This helps a company to track every process step and its energy consumption, which allows the manufacturing to be optimized to maximal efficiency. Moreover, cost-savings are an important aspect due to growing complexity: Particularly concerning PCBs in electronics, the prices should not increase to the same extent as their complexity.
Every optimization is based on collected data. Cloud-based working enables higher currency than manually collected data that must be laboriously compiled and evaluated. High computing power allows the data to be analyzed by automated algorithms that can recognize patterns much faster than humans would be able to. This encompassing evidence is also a solid base for decision-making and can help to make better and future-oriented decisions.
Meeting the requirements of dynamic electronics cloud manufacturing
One special requirement of electronics development is the high dynamic within this industry field. Developments have to be completed and processed by a manufacturer as fast as possible. The designs are evaluated manually as well as by software to avoid mistakes. From time to time, such mistakes in the design file are only identified during the production process, which leads to time delay and therefore higher costs, which is especially critical for high quantities. Then it is particularly important to act quickly. Feedback and detailed information about the problem have to be processed as fast as possible from manufacturing to the development team. Without a cloud-based system, the employees would need to send screenshots of the design file back and forth by mail, which is very time-consuming and tedious. A simpler and more elegant solution for manufacturers is to insert comments or suggested changes directly into the design file – which requires the application of a cloud. This allows the design team to work and adapt the project accordingly right in the file, without any unnecessary steps.
However, changes in the design however can lead to further coordination with suppliers, for example when a new building component is needed. Supply chain management is another opportunity to be revolutionized with cloud computing technology leading. Using cloud manufacturing, electronics developers can upload the latest version directly into the database and keep it up-to-date. Therefore, Cloud Computing enables closer collaboration between the design team, manufacturing firms and suppliers – it is all about connectivity.
„Cloudy“ infrastructures
Once committed to the usage of Cloud Computing, there are several ways to manage the infrastructure. Depending on the cloud platform, it can be scaled well to supply (and pay) computing and server resources on demand. On the one hand, there is no problem to receive more capacity on a short-notice and on the other hand, no unused infrastructure and IT-equipment is left standing. Resources are available on-demand.
As their customer, your cloud provider may be able to take care of any security-related issues – from updates to encryption. In most cases, these measures are much more effective than a single enterprise could offer, both for financial and know-how reasons.
